In modern cable and wire manufacturing, precise measurement is not just a high quality control step; it is the foundation of regular efficiency, lowered waste, and dependable consumer delivery. Among the most useful tools in this environment is the Non-contact laser diameter gauge, a precision tool made to gauge wire and cable dimensions without touching the moving item.The growing demand for higher top quality wire, tubing, specialty, and cable conductors has pushed measurement innovation far past basic mechanical approaches. A Non-contact laser diameter gauge addresses these problems by utilizing laser-based picking up to establish external diameter with accuracy while the product continues to run.Since there is no physical probe touching the wire or cable, the system avoids creating drag or deformation. This is particularly useful when determining thin conductors, fine wire, or finished cable coats that can be delicate to stress.The innovation behind a Non-contact laser diameter gauge is commonly matched with various measurement setups depending on the application. A Single Axis Laser Diameter Gauge is usually chosen for fundamental or cost-sensitive applications where measurement is needed in one instructions and production problems are secure.For specialists and drivers that require flexibility throughout various workstations, a Diameter Laser Gauge Tool can be specifically useful during setup, troubleshooting, and evaluation. In portable or field-based settings, Handheld Wire Measurement devices permit quick verification of wire dimension without requiring to quit an entire line for extensive testing. These tools are specifically helpful in upkeep, incoming examination, and quality audits, where quick checks can verify whether the item fulfills called for resistances. This is where testing equipment such as a High Frequency Cable Spark Tester or a Power Frequency Wire Spark Tester comes to be vital. These systems are used to find insulation problems, pinholes, or weak points in cable layers by using a regulated electric examination. While the Non-contact laser diameter gauge monitors physical dimensions, spark testing confirms electrical honesty, making both innovations complementary rather than repetitive. With each other, they support a more complete quality control process that aids catch both visible and concealed issues.Thermal conditioning is an additional area where manufacturing effectiveness can be boosted. A Cable Preheater is frequently used prior to extrusion or other handling steps to prepare wire or cable surface areas for better attachment and smoother application. By bringing the product to the proper temperature level before the following phase, the preheater helps boost finishing top quality and consistency. When incorporated with precise diameter surveillance, the preheating procedure can be changed better, since drivers can see how temperature level changes impact final dimensions and line performance. A Shaftless Wire Spooling Machine is well suited to constant or huge production atmospheres where rapid reel changes and easy handling are necessary. Since it does not depend upon a standard shaft framework, it can use enhanced adaptability in spool loading and unloading. A Servo Cable Coiling Machine is usually picked for accurate and repeatable coiling of cable sizes, particularly where cool product packaging and controlled tension are called for. Servo control helps preserve consistent coil formation, which can decrease tangling and boost downstream handling.For plants that require to relocate product from one reel to another, an End-Shaft Cable rewinding Machine offers a functional remedy. This kind of equipment is typically utilized when ended up cable requires to be transferred, examined, or repackaged with very little waste.Material feeding is one more important part of cable and wire operations. An Active Cable Pay-Off Machine assists control the release of cable from a reel, reducing tension fluctuations and preventing turning or damage during processing.Automation has transformed much of the cable handling process, and the Automatic Cable Rewinding Machine is an example of just how performance can be boosted via mechanized control. Rather of depending on manual transfer and re-spooling, automated rewinding helps in reducing labor needs, rise throughput, and boost repeatability. In centers where numerous item kinds are refined, automation likewise sustains faster changeovers and more consistent handling of different cable sizes.
